Job Title: Independent Reviewing Officer (IRO) - Fostering ServicesLocation: South West Region, UKRate: £48/hrOur client is a leading provider of fostering services in the South West region, dedicated to providing high-quality care and support to children and young people in need. We are committed to ensuring that every child has the opportunity to thrive in a safe and nurturing environment.Job Description: Contribute to high quality fostering services through reviewing foster carers suitability to foster and terms of approval annually as required by the fostering regulations and with mind to the national minimum standards.The fostering independent reviewing officer will conduct foster carer annual reviews and high quality reports for Fostering Devon. Quality assurance of service provision, including case management records will be an intrinsic part of this role. Individuals will have the necessary understanding and experience of the role of fostering and the role of an independent reviewing officer.Key Responsibilities: Conducting independent reviews of foster care placements to assess the quality of care provided and the progress of children and young people.Facilitating meetings with children, their families, foster carers, and other relevant parties to gather information and ensure that the child's voice is heard.Reviewing and evaluating care plans, risk assessments, and safeguarding arrangements to ensure that they are robust and responsive to the needs of the child.Providing advice, guidance, and support to social workers, foster carers, and other professionals involved in the care of children in foster placements.Making recommendations for changes to care plans or interventions to improve outcomes for children and young people in foster care.Requirements: Qualified Social Worker with current registration with Social Work England.Significant experience working within children's services, with a focus on fostering or looked-after children.Knowledge of relevant legislation, regulations, and best practice guidelines relating to fostering and child protection.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to engage effectively with children, families, and professionals from diverse backgrounds.Excellent analytical and decision-making abilities, with a commitment to promoting the best interests of children and young people.Why use Sheldon Phillips to find your next role?
